Problem

Conventional battery packs face challenges due to the weight, volume, and complexity of rechargeable batteries, which can lead to safety issues and environmental concerns, particularly with large single batteries, and the difficulty in manufacturing and recycling due to welding requirements.

Innovation Solution

A weldingless cylindrical battery pack design that uses lid bodies, screwing elements, and elastic pieces to connect cylindrical batteries without welding, simplifying the manufacturing process and allowing for easy replacement of broken batteries.

AI summary

A weldingless cylindrical battery pack device has a first lid body, a second lid body, multiple cylindrical batteries, multiple screwing elements, a first elastic piece, and a second elastic piece. The cylindrical batteries are mounted between the first lid body and the second lid body. The first lid body and the second lid body are screwed together by the screwing elements. Further, the first elastic piece is electronically connected to positive electrodes of the cylindrical batteries, and the second elastic piece is electronically connected to negative electrodes of the cylindrical batteries. The cylindrical batteries do not need to be welded, and the weldingless cylindrical battery pack device may be easily and quickly manufactured.
